dc.description.abstractThe purpose of this study is to explore the relationship between the IPO company related sentiments in news and the underpricing of the IPOs in the Indian market. The study will establish the relationship between the prior 1-month sentiments obtained from news articles and various types of underpricing of the IPO. There is limited literature on IPO related sentiment analysis in the Indian context, and therefore the scope of research is to apply the established Natural Language Processing (NLP) methods to analyze the relationship between sentiments and IPOs of Indian companies. The study will be utilizing data from the 2021 IPOs, for a total of 63 companies.en_US
